Market Overview:
The global tissue preparation systems market is expected to grow at a CAGR of 5.5% from 2018 to 2030. The growth in the market can be attributed to the increasing demand for tissue preparation systems from academic & research institutes and pharmaceutical & biotechnology companies. Additionally, the growing focus on precision medicine is also contributing to the growth of this market. However, factors such as high cost of automated tissue preparation systems and lack of skilled professionals are restraining the growth of this market. On the basis of type, automatic tissue preparation systems are expected to account for a larger share than semi-automatic tissue preparations systems during the forecast period.
Product Definition:
A tissue preparation system is a device used to cut, section, or otherwise prepare tissues for examination and analysis. Tissue preparation systems are important because they allow scientists to examine tissues in detail and analyze their structure and function.

Semi-automatic:
Semi-automatic instruments are used in tissue preparation systems for histology and cytopathology. These instruments automate some of the steps involved in tissue sectioning, staining & mounting and help reduce human errors.
The demand for automated devices is increasing due to the need to standardize quality control processes across various laboratories which results into consistent results. Moreover, these devices also help save time & resources required for manual operations leading to increased productivity.
